How they compare
Costa Rica currently reports 12.6% against 8.8% in El Salvador, a difference of 3.8%.
That makes Costa Rica's figure about 1.4 times El Salvador's.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 13 shared years of data; in 2008 it was El Salvador ahead.
Costa Rica ranks 26th and El Salvador ranks 29th of 38 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Costa Rica averaged higher in 2 and El Salvador in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Costa Rica | El Salvador |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 14.2% | 28.3% | 14.1% | El Salvador |
| 2010s | 13.8% | 11.9% | 2.0% | Costa Rica |
| 2020s | 12.5% | 8.5% | 4.0% | Costa Rica |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
